Scarborough police are searching for a man they say robbed a hotel at gunpoint Saturday night.

According to police, the man entered the Homewood Suites on Southborough Drive at about 7:30 p.m. Saturday. He allegedly showed the clerk behind the service desk a handgun, and demanded cash. He fled on foot with an undisclosed amount.

Police said the suspect is white, in his mid- to late 20s, approximately 5 feet, 7 inches tall, with dark hair and stubbly facial hair. He was wearing blue jeans and a dark, zippered and hooded sweatshirt with a white and red design on the front.

No one was hurt during the incident.

Anyone with more information is asked to call Scarborough Police at 883-6361.
